Should we render in-house or hire a studio in Waukesha?

If you have modelers on staff, real-time software like Lumion works well. If you want photoreal visuals without building a team, a done-for-you studio that models from your plans is faster and keeps the look consistent with your animation and VR.

How much does 3D rendering cost in Waukesha?

It depends on the number of views, level of detail and whether you need exteriors, interiors and aerials. Rendering is quoted per project, so the most accurate step is to request a quote with your plans.

Can 3D rendering help fit new work into downtown Waukesha?

Yes. Clear exterior and streetscape renders show how new infill sits within the historic downtown context, which helps buyers, lenders and the city, though they support rather than replace the documents the city requires.
